about the role.


The main purpose of the role is to work under the direction of the Catering Manager to perform a variety of tasks within the College's catering facility.


  • To assist as directed with all aspects of basic food preparation and retail activities
  • To demonstrate excellent customer service skills at all times and to greet all customers helpfully and courteously
  • To act as a sales assistant in the Catering Facility and to advise customers of any promotional offers in order to maximise sales

about the College.
This is an exciting opportunity to join a highly successful and innovative sixth form College.

The College has won multiple national awards, including the UK Sixth Form College of the Year by TES in 2018, and this followed being graded outstanding in all areas by OFSTED.

This year the College was awarded College of the Year by Educate North. All staff play a vital role in the experience that students have with us and ultimately their success.
